Output 44344c6ee90a175ded36fab1bb9f5d7999587a877397668b49fc4e412a336e94:0

value
918328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c853124681cf6457e393af1c934be76a1d59efc OP_EQUAL
address
37D22PmPaG2kfYZkw2Q8Ur372V9duBN8h3
transaction
44344c6ee90a175ded36fab1bb9f5d7999587a877397668b49fc4e412a336e94
spent
true